Transaction 91a8877b86a6ae93e43eb5100f52028832fd46017626b73923e25711c253bfdc
1 Input
1 Output
-
91a8877b86a6ae93e43eb5100f52028832fd46017626b73923e25711c253bfdc:0
- value
- 64117059
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e84e51f26651fc85e5365421c0950b42b3a3447f OP_EQUAL
- address
- 3NsLWpnZcze8ZtKHAyqT71cFnXQA12RJQf